+Subject: [PATCH] configure: fix tls detection
+
+Configure TLS detection tests were failing because of wrong usage of
+pthread_create(). Problem was caused by wrong definition of thread
+functions which require void *f(void *) instead of int f(void *) or
+void f(void *).

+Subject: [PATCH] configure: Fix return values in start thread routines
+
+Thread start routines must return a void * value, and future
+compilers refuse to convert integers to pointers with just a warning
+(the virtualtimer probe). Without this change, the probe always fails
+to compile with future compilers (such as GCC 14).
+
+For the tls probe, return a null pointer for future-proofing, although
+current and upcoming C compilers do not treat this omission as an
+error.
+
+Updates commit dd11311aadbd06ab6c76d ("configure: fix tls detection").
